Market Dynamics & Growth Drivers in South Korea High Frequency Ceramic Capacitor Market

The South Korean HFCC market is propelled by rapid technological advancements in 5G infrastructure, electric vehicles (EVs), and consumer electronics. The increasing adoption of high-speed communication devices necessitates capacitors capable of operating at higher frequencies with minimal loss, fueling innovation and demand.

Government policies promoting semiconductor manufacturing and smart device integration further bolster growth prospects. Additionally, South Korea’s established electronics giants and component suppliers are investing heavily in R&D to develop next-generation HFCCs with enhanced performance, miniaturization, and energy efficiency.

Emerging trends such as IoT proliferation and autonomous vehicle development are creating new application avenues, expanding the market’s scope. However, supply chain disruptions and raw material price volatility pose risks that require strategic mitigation by industry players.

Market Segmentation Analysis of South Korea High Frequency Ceramic Capacitor Market

The market segmentation reveals a focus on product type, application, and end-user industry. Surface-mount HFCCs constitute the majority, favored for their compatibility with automated assembly lines and high-density integration. Through-hole variants are declining but still relevant in specialized applications.

Application-wise, high-frequency communication modules, including 5G base stations and RF modules, dominate, accounting for over 50% of total demand. Automotive electronics, especially in EVs and autonomous vehicles, represent a rapidly growing segment, driven by stringent performance standards.

End-user industries such as consumer electronics, telecommunications, automotive, and aerospace are key drivers. The automotive segment is expected to witness the highest CAGR, reflecting the shift toward electrification and advanced driver-assistance systems (ADAS).

Technological Disruption & Innovation in South Korea High Frequency Ceramic Capacitor Market

South Korea’s HFCC industry is at the forefront of technological disruption, with innovations centered around material science, miniaturization, and energy efficiency. The development of nanostructured dielectric materials enhances high-frequency performance while reducing size and weight.

Emerging manufacturing techniques, such as additive manufacturing and precision coating, enable complex geometries and improved thermal management. These advancements facilitate integration into next-generation 5G infrastructure, IoT devices, and electric vehicles.

Furthermore, integration of AI-driven quality control and predictive maintenance is transforming production processes, reducing defects and optimizing supply chains. The industry’s focus on sustainability, including eco-friendly materials and energy-efficient manufacturing, aligns with global ESG standards, fostering innovation that balances performance with environmental responsibility.
